i love to read. some of my very favorite books have been ones that inspire me to learn and grow in my faith. here are some of those reads:
Mere Christianity by C.S. Lewis (i'm halfway through but i had to put it on this list!)
Searching For God Knows What by Donald Miller (one of my favorite authors)
The Irresistible Revolution by Shane Claiborne
One Thousand Gifts by Ann Voskamp
Crazy Love by Francis Chan
